Home
last modified time | relevance | path

Searched refs:LLEXT_MEM_TEXT (Results 1 – 7 of 7) sorted by relevance

/Zephyr-latest/subsys/llext/
Dllext_handlers.c57 const char *text_start = ext->mem[LLEXT_MEM_TEXT]; in z_impl_llext_get_fn_table()
58 const char *text_end = text_start + ext->mem_size[LLEXT_MEM_TEXT]; in z_impl_llext_get_fn_table()
Dllext_link.c153 uint8_t *text = ext->mem[LLEXT_MEM_TEXT]; in llext_link_plt()
219 uint8_t *rel_addr = (uint8_t *)ext->mem[LLEXT_MEM_TEXT] - in llext_link_plt()
220 ldr->sects[LLEXT_MEM_TEXT].sh_offset; in llext_link_plt()
268 (size_t)rela.r_offset, (size_t)ldr->sects[LLEXT_MEM_TEXT].sh_offset, stb); in llext_link_plt()
464 (uintptr_t)ext->mem[LLEXT_MEM_TEXT]); in llext_link()
Dllext_mem.c42 case LLEXT_MEM_TEXT: in llext_init_mem_part()
190 case LLEXT_MEM_TEXT: in llext_adjust_mmu_permissions()
Dllext_load.c239 mem_idx = LLEXT_MEM_TEXT; in llext_map_sections()
763 LOG_DBG("loaded module, .text at %p, .rodata at %p", ext->mem[LLEXT_MEM_TEXT], in do_llext_load()
/Zephyr-latest/include/zephyr/llext/
Dllext.h45 LLEXT_MEM_TEXT, /**< Executable code */ enumerator
/Zephyr-latest/arch/xtensa/core/
Delf.c146 sh_addr = ldr->sects[LLEXT_MEM_TEXT].sh_addr; in arch_elf_relocate_local()
/Zephyr-latest/tests/subsys/llext/src/
Dtest_llext.c480 elf_shdr_t *text_region = detached_loader->sects + LLEXT_MEM_TEXT; in ZTEST()